Small Scale Tea Growers Recover Billions from Collapsed Banks
Sep 11, 2025 at 07:57 PM
By KPC Reporter President William Ruto has handed over KSh2.65 billion to the Kenya Tea Development Authority (KTDA)—funds recovered from the collapsed Chase Bank and Imperial Bank. The financial institutions had held the savings of thousands of tea farmers. The collapse of the two banks five years ago left over 600,000 smallholder tea growers reeling, […]

KWS Gets New Land Cruisers and Drones to Boost Conservation
Sep 10, 2025 at 03:42 PM
By KPC Reporter The Kenya Wildlife Service (KWS) has received a boost in its anti-poaching and conservation efforts after securing a donation of five Land Cruisers and drones. The support came from WildLandscapes International and Re:wild, with support from Tsavo Trust. The vehicles are expected to strengthen ranger patrols, enhance mobility across rugged terrains, and […]
